CARLYLE INVESTS IN BEATS Beats Electronics, which has drawn in many fans of its colorful, expensive headphones, has
now attracted the support of the Carlyle Group, a top private equity firm, DealBook's Michael J. de la Merced reports.
Beats, which was founded by the music impresarios Dr. Dre and Jimmy Iovine, said on Friday that it secured a minority
investment from Carlyle to help finance growth. Carlyle is paying $500 million, according to a person briefed on the
matter, valuing the music company at more than Si billion, Mr. de la Merced reports. The firm will also take two of six seats on
Beats' board. In addition, the audio company will buy back the 25 percent stake in itself held by Hit, the
Taiwanese smartphone company.
